There’s a Reason You Need an Updated Emergency Communications Plan

Survival. Your business survival. Your employees’ health and welfare. Your customers. Your emergency communications plan is essential to your survival and should be an essential part of your business continuity plan.

This recent article, which appeared on Forbes.com, outlines the reasons why an emergency communications plan is critical to the survival of your business during and after a disaster, vital for your employees’ health and welfare, and essential for keeping your customers in touch and informed.
